PART III Nicholas Shaw,

Photographer

JNicholas Shaw has been immersed in paintball media for the past two years, capturing the intensity and energy of the sport through his lens. Photography runs in his blood— he got his start as a kid helping his mom, a photojournalist for their local paper. That passion grew into a career that now includes freelancing for that same paper, serving as the photographer for his local fire department, and chasing wildlife with his camera whenever there’ s a break in his schedule.
A U. S. Army veteran with a decade of service and a deployment to Iraq under his belt, Nick brings a steady eye and a calm presence to the field. He’ s been married for 13 years and is the proud dad of two daughters who keep him on his toes more than any front-line action ever did.

Wan Mad, Photographer

Based in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, Wan started as a paintball player in 2004 and has been actively shooting paintball since 2005. Wan established his company, AXMEDIA in 2016, providing photography services for paintball specifically and various other types of sports in Malaysia.
“ Paintball is one of many popular extreme sports in Malaysia and it is on a sharp rise since its introduction there and it has been a privilege to be one of the pioneers in paintball photography in this country,” Wan told us.
